From Pakistan to Mauritania: The man behind a tragic voyage
Posté
A BBC investigation has tracked Fadi Gujjar, a Pakistani people smuggler operating from Mauritania, linked to a tragic migrant boat incident off the North African coast where approximately 50 people died. Gujjar, who promised safe passage to Europe, faces accusations of deception and exploitation from survivors who paid him thousands of dollars.
